Transaction 5818d93daf244b5f6f6244e801ad8c24af59127c543d322ed95265f1e238ee19

1 Input
2 Outputs
  • 5818d93daf244b5f6f6244e801ad8c24af59127c543d322ed95265f1e238ee19:0
  • value  30380259
    address  n1eKb9TgHiM33UhHX1BbpgAnCKV1xJ5XH4
  • 5818d93daf244b5f6f6244e801ad8c24af59127c543d322ed95265f1e238ee19:1
  • value  12000000
    address  2NBMEXzX6KEYqmVMNoiRK8v5CYz5apG5pqX